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43599199152 822 48382 70096416 43876807040
036530987 2045431089 57975893911
036530987 2045431089 57975893911
852661 7800 29
All about undefined
Interested in learning more?
036530987 2045431089 57975893911
852661 7800 29
See more
18639332495 5335309
64652 04 990900
See more
26089 0315
15467467 7051402 8837218 3635 163471127
See more